Apcin
Apcin is a potent, competitive inhibitor of the APC/C-Cdc20 E3 ligase, binding Cdc20 to block substrate recognition and ubiquitination. This inhibition arrests cells in mitosis and is synergistically enhanced by Ts-Arg-OMe, making it a valuable tool for studying cell cycle regulation, mitotic exit, and aneuploidy in both cellular and biochemical assays.
